Output 51837ec6faf0259d25e9eee75777f1a50b3e860e621bc596a3f37d3bb61b2015:0

value
10314014
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f8592c120072542e498877738c252bf399f2b27 OP_EQUALVERIFY OP_CHECKSIG
address
1JTg5UQ4rSS2HcXthfJGTqSVaQZjfgaqds
transaction
51837ec6faf0259d25e9eee75777f1a50b3e860e621bc596a3f37d3bb61b2015
spent
true